Increasing popularity of the film 'Hanuman Ansh'
New Delhi: The film 'Hanuman Ansh' is in the headlines these days due to its story and great performance at the box office. Its earnings are continuously increasing, and the makers have also announced its next part. Meanwhile, a video is going viral on social media, which has attracted people's attention.
viral video on social media
In this viral clip, an elderly Muslim man is watching 'Hanuman Ansh' in the theatre, and he has taken off his shoes and slippers. After this video surfaced, social media users are considering it as a symbol of religious respect and mutual harmony.
people's reactions
The video won people's hearts
As soon as the video went viral, people's reactions started coming. Many users appreciated this behavior of this elderly person and called it an example of faith and respect without discrimination. One user called it 'India without politics', while another wrote that the old man took off his slippers and watched the film. Some people described it as a beautiful picture of mutual respect and brotherhood in the society.
box office performance of the film
The film made a big comeback at the box office
'Hanuman Ansh' was released on 7 August 2026. Initially there was not much buzz about the film, and its earning on the first day was around Rs 10 lakh. The film's earnings remained slow even in the first two weeks, but suddenly its earnings increased in the third week. Till now, the film has collected around Rs 61 crore nett in India.
announcement of next part
Next part of the film will come soon
Amid the success of the film, director Vishal Chaturvedi has confirmed its sequel. While talking to the audience at a theater in Agra, he told that the next part will include important chapters related to the life of Neem Karauli Baba.
